Ahead Lagos FA Cup:Organisers Dump Epe, Pick Five Venues For Matches

Posted on February 14, 2023

Organisers say five centres would host all matches when the Lagos State Challenge Cup kicks off this month.

Chairman Technical Committee of Lagos State Football Association LDFA,Dotun Coker told our correspondent that five centres would be used in this year’s Lagos FA Cup.

The selected centres are FIFA legacy pitch, Surulere, Albati Barracks sports center, Ojuelegba, Strong Tower, Ikorodu, Unity Primary school football pitch, Ajegunle and Onikan Stadium, Lagos Island.

Following the pressure from the club owners, coaches and football administrators that some centres should be excluded from hosting matches,the organisers and title sponsor, Winners Golden Bet, BETWGB have decided to rule out Epe center, Alade sports center,Ipaja Command and rehabilitation sports center, Isheri-Oke Ojodu Berger ahead of annual football biggest competition in the state.

Asked why some centres are excluded from hosting some matches,Coker said the five centres have been approved by the Lagos FA board members.

He however revealed that following the numbers of teams that registered, five centres are enough to host all the matches within the stipulated time.

“The Lagos FA board members and our sponsor have resolved to use five centres for the competition so let leave it there.We are orgainsing the draw conference on Wednesday and we would discuss more about the centres,”he said.
